el prohombre
A masculine noun is used with masculine articles and adjectives (e.g., el hombre guapo, el sol amarillo).
masculine noun
a. great man
Levantaremos un monumento para recordar a los prohombres que construyeron nuestra patria.We'll put up a monument to commemorate the great men who built our nation.
b. outstanding man
Mi abuelo fue un prohombre. Fue un poeta famoso.My grandfather was an outstanding man. He was a famous poet.
